As with every main gear in the kitchen, you have to consider several facets before picking a hand blender that can assist you in food preparation. Firstly, you need to understand that hand blenders are made for combining sauces and other soft foods. Most hand held blenders are strong enough to aid combination or blend soft foods like mashed potatoes or soups, but many of them are not made for blending dough, chopping ice or cutting through vegetables.

Unless you've formerly owned or used an immersion blender before, you wouldn't comprehend the importance of ergonomic and material layout. On the list of many facets which are being discussed in many Bamix immersion blender reviews, this is in fact one that's usually increased. An ergonomically constructed model enables you to take solid hold and feel totally in control when you are combining that puree or soup. Certain models which are manufactured from plastic body are best avoided unless you do not mind getting one that feels affordable and doesn't survive. Yet, you really do not need one that is certainly made entirely of metal as it might be too heavy even when 5 minutes is normally the longest duration you've got to hold on to your own hand held blender.

You will also see that more affordable hand blenders usually comprise additional attachment, a whisk for example, while those that are priced higher come with even more add on such as a chopper, a pitcher along with a travel storage, depending on the version. These are all located in the most leading departmental and kitchen appliances shops and also the cost of those products may range between $20 to $100 and above. Additionally, it's way easier and quicker cleaning up a hand blender in comparison with its traditional counterpart, consequently labelling it-one of a small number of kitchen tools that supplies the much needed convenience to its user.
